Product Description
Introducing our top-tier TITANIUM COIL, celebrated for its virtuoso performance across diverse industries. Available in special grades GR1, GR2, GR5, GR7, GR9, and GR12, this featured coil delivers robust temperature resistance up to 600C and exceptional corrosion resistance in all environments. Manufactured to ASTM B338, B265, and B337 standards, it offers a thickness range from 0.5 mm to 3 mm and customizable dimensions. With a top-drawer polished finish and high tensile strength, its seamless or welded construction assures consistent quality for industrial, medical, aerospace, petrochemical, and marine applications.
